Payment Methods and Prize Redemption

LuckyStake casino accepts major credit cards for purchases. You get three ways to redeem prizes, with a minimum purchase of $1.99 and at least $50 in sweeps coins needed to cash out real money prizes.

Supported Payment Options

Payment methods are straightforward here. LuckyStake takes Visa and Mastercard for all gold coin buys.

The minimum you can spend is just $1.99. That’s low enough for most folks to try things out.

We tried both payment types during our review. The checkout was fast and felt secure each time.

Other payment options like PayPal, Apple Pay, or crypto aren’t accepted. That’s pretty typical for sweepstakes casinos.

Prize Redemption Processes

When you’re ready to cash out sweeps coins for real money, LuckyStake gives you three choices:

  • Bank Transfer
  • Gift Cards
  • Prepaid Cards

Each sweeps coin is worth $1 in real cash. You can redeem winnings through your dashboard once you hit the minimum.

You have to verify your account before redeeming. That means sending in ID and proof of address.

Redemptions are processed manually. The LuckyStake team checks every request to make sure it’s all above board and legal.

Processing Times and Minimums

The minimum redemption is $50, so you’ll need at least 50 sweeps coins before cashing out. That’s a bit higher than some places, but not unreasonable for a new site.

Most players can reach this through regular play and daily bonuses. Processing times depend on your chosen method:

MethodProcessing Time
Bank Transfer3-7 business days
Gift Cards1-3 business days
Prepaid Cards1-3 business days

Gift cards and prepaid cards come through faster than bank transfers. If you want quicker access to your winnings, those are your best bet.

Legal Status and Player Safety

LuckyStake runs as a legal sweepstakes casino in most US states. It uses a no-purchase model and standard security measures to protect players.

Legitimacy and Licensing Information

LuckyStake uses the sweepstakes casino model, so it’s legal in most states. You don’t have to wager real money to play.

The site uses two virtual currencies:

  • Gold Coins – for entertainment play
  • Sweepstakes Coins – for prize redemption

Because LuckyStake skips traditional real-money gambling, it faces fewer restrictions than typical online casinos. That lets it operate in states where regular gambling is banned.

You can get Sweepstakes Coins for free, like by sending a handwritten card in a stamped envelope after generating a request code. Not the most convenient, but it works.

The sweepstakes model means LuckyStake doesn’t need standard gambling licenses. Instead, it sticks to sweepstakes laws and regulations.
